Speedy are the UK’s leading hire provider with the widest range of tools, specialist hire equipment, plant and support services – everything for every job!Asset CoordinatorLocation - ErithHours - 08:00-17:00 42 hours per weekTo provide support to the operational network through location and movement of the company assets to the correct point of hire, as driven by customer demand, either from existing fleet or through the processing of capex purchase orders.Your key accountabilities will be:Reactively locate assets based on requests sent into the AIC inboxUse AX12/D365 and relevant reporting data to assist in find the relevant assets from within the existing hire fleet.To raise capex purchase orders to replenish the existing fleet or to provide additional hire items for new demand or growth.To pro-actively ensure that orders placed have been delivered to locations and been receipted in line with company procedures – Open Order Monitoring.Communicate efficiently via emails and phone calls with workshop and depot staff.Liaise with AIC Transport Planner to ensure movement of the kit to desired location, within the specified times.To support the Asset Optimisation Manager in maintaining the daily histogram report which drives the daily replenishment program in the networkTo perform any other reasonable duties as specified by the Asset Optimisation ManagerAbility to support your business unit/team to deliver our ESG Strategy – Decade to Deliver.What will we provide?We will provide everything you need to ensure you succeed in this role!We offer all on the job training and have dedicated product and system training teams available to support you.We are passionate about employee growth and offer tailored development programmes to suit individual needs.We pride ourselves on our ability to recognise and develop talent, which has allowed us to champion internal progression over the years.Speedy operates an industry leading Work Life Balance initiative, demonstrating our commitment to reducing core contracted hours, supporting colleague wellbeing, and identifying more balanced work patterns for our colleagues which is a huge step in realising our ambition of putting our People First.
